The 2004 Girabola was the 26th season of top-tier football in Angola. The season began on 15 February 2004. ASA were the defending champions.

Contents

The league comprised 14 teams, the bottom three of which were relegated to the 2005 Gira Angola.

ASA were crowned champions, winning a third title in a row, while Académica do Soyo, Benfica do Lubango and Bravos do Maquis, the three clubs that were promoted that same season, were relegated. Love Kabungula of ASA finished as the top scorer with 17 goals.

Changes from the 2004 season

Relegated: Benfica de Luanda, Desportivo da Huíla and Ritondo
Promoted: Académica do Soyo, Benfica do Lubango and Bravos do Maquis
